KUALA LUMPUR (Bernama): Malaysian Resources Corporation Bhd (MRCB) has received RM1.325bil from the government as a settlement for ending the concession for the Eastern Dispersal Link Expressway (EDL).

Chief Financial Officer Ann Wan Tee, in a statement on Sunday (Nov 25), said the payment was a significant event as it marked the end of the non-core asset rationalisation programme in connection with MRCB's corporate transformation.
